Aya Miyaguchi steps down as Ethereum Foundation executive director, becomes president

Source Cryptopolitan

Ethereum Foundation Executive Director Aya Miyaguchi has stepped down to assume a new role as President. Her move comes in the wake of some Ethereum community members’ criticism of her leadership and sustained criticism of the Foundation.

Miyaguchi decided to run for President one year ago. However, recent events allowed her to gain clarity of mind after deeply reflecting on what matters to her.

Miyaguchi reflected on recent weeks, noting that they had revealed something profound about Ethereum. She observed that moments of tension—when discussions arise about the network’s performance or market dynamics—often bring the deepest truths to light. What inspires her most, she said, is how people across the world talk about Ethereum as if it were their own. She emphasized that Ethereum belongs to everyone precisely because it belongs to no one.

Ethereum Foundation is not looking to control the digital asset, but to improve its value

In her blog, the incoming President reaffirmed the Ethereum Foundation’s dedication to reinforcing the resilience of the Ethereum ecosystem. She emphasized the importance of maintaining balance across various layers of its development.

She stressed that Ethereum must navigate all layers to ensure its long-term relevance rather than exist solely within the fast-paced world of innovation or the slower-moving realm of societal and cultural evolution.

We do not control Ethereum; we protect its ethos while connecting an alive ecosystem of people, ideas, and values. The Foundation does not think of itself as an owner but rather a steward, actively seeking to correct imbalances while resisting the movement towards centralization.

A crucial part of this approach is the Ethereum Foundation’s “subtraction” philosophy, which is often confused with mere minimalism. Rather, as the foundation points out, it is an underlying design principle of reducing the imbalances and ensuring that no single party can overpower the direction of Ethereum’s course.

Focusing on credible neutrality and justified decentralization can help ensure that Ethereum remains a public good over the long term rather than a product and any organization associated with it in the short term.

Ethereum co-founder is all praises for Miyaguchi’s role in the Foundation

Ethereum co-founder Vitalik Buterin took to X to commend Aya Miyaguchi for her impactful seven-year tenure as executive director of the Ethereum Foundation. He emphasized that an executive director’s role is to create an environment where others can thrive, attributing the foundation’s successes—including seamless Ethereum hard forks, client interoperability workshops, Devcon, and the network’s strong culture and mission-driven focus—to her leadership.

Buterin also revealed that the Ethereum Foundation is restructuring its leadership. Amid these changes, many in the community advocate for former EF researcher Danny Ryan—who was instrumental in Ethereum’s shift to proof-of-stake—to take on the lead director role.

The Ethereum Foundation has faced criticism from the community, particularly for its lack of transparency and complex organizational structure. In response, Vitalik Buterin has taken steps to make the foundation more engaged. For example, following concerns that EF primarily interacts on-chain only when selling ETH to fund operations, the foundation deployed 50,000 ETH (valued at approximately $80 million) on Aave, Compound, and Spark.

Aya Miyaguchi, in particular, faced backlash from both the Ethereum community and some EF insiders after an interview surfaced in which she appeared to dismiss a “culture of competing and winning.” Additionally, critics argue that she has not moved quickly enough on Ethereum’s scaling solutions. Addressing the controversy, Buterin emphasized that he alone has the authority to decide who leads the Ethereum Foundation.
